1. Eufy RoboVac - G30

Eufy, an upcoming player in the world of robot vacuums has received good reviews for its sleek designs that can scoot underneath low furniture. The G30 is a bit larger than the company's 11S model but still remarkably slim, and packs stronger suction and a mopping feature into the overall package which is less than 3 inches tall. It also comes with an area for charging that keeps the charging base out of sight when it's not in use.

The G30 utilizes the same application that is used by many of Eufy’s other robotic devices. It's a simple app as compared to more expensive competitors, however it does come with a few useful features. For instance, a tap of the Settings menu allows you to share the control of the G30 with other members of your household. The robot can play a song to assist you in finding it. This is useful if the robot is stuck in a sofa or runs out of the room.

When choosing a vacuum robot it is essential to think about the ability of it to remove pet hair. The G30 did a great job in this regard, taking both short and long cat and dog hairs from our test floor. It even sucked up clumps of dried cat food that the previous Roomba 675 struggled with.

While the G30's main cleaning mode is Auto however, it offers two additional options for more specific tasks: Spot and Edge. The latter allows you to draw a box around an area of the floor, which the robot will vacuum in for up to two minutes. The first does the same thing, but pauses in between to prevent overcrowding the dustbin.

Like most robotic vacuums, the G30 generates a map as it cleans it and stores it in its memory. But it doesn't offer any other smart navigation capabilities like room labeling or setting virtual no-go zones. You can set boundary strips using the app, however they sounded more like suggestions than boundaries. The G30 is a sophisticated and capable robot vacuum, and it comes at an affordable price.

2. Neato D9

The Neato D9 is a robot vacuum cleaner with a larger brush, a better dust bin, and smart LIDAR mapping that can effectively clean corners. It has sensors built-in and a docking station which is able to charge.

The D9 is an upgrade to the D8 that offers double the runtime and better mapping. It also has a multi-surfaced brush that is more advanced and a high-performance filtering system that can collect finer particles, such as pet fur as well as other particles, that standard filters cannot.

In our lab tests during our lab tests, the D9 did very well on carpets and hard floors. It also had one of the longest battery life, allowing it to cover a large area before needing a recharge. The D9 doesn't come with an remote control, however you can control it manually by pressing the power button on the unit, through your smartphone using the MyNeato app (available for Android and iOS) or by using voice commands with Alexa or Google Assistant.

The D9's onboard LIDAR helps the robot to map your home's layout and then approach cleaning in a planned manner that avoids obstacles, which can help it clean more thoroughly. However, its size can make it difficult to get under certain tables and chairs, so it's not the best robot vacuum for pet hair and mop choice for homes with precious antiques or collectibles. It also tends to climb up the bases of chairs and lamp bases and cause damage to them or cause the robot to fall.

Like the other models in the D series, the D9 has a very wide brush that is able to remove dirt and debris that accumulates at the edges of rooms. It also has turbo mode that can tackle the large amounts of dirt and pet hair on carpets. In our tests, the D9 was very effective on hard floors and did a great job of removing pet hair from floors and carpets. The D9 also comes with a HEPA allergy filter to remove small particles that could trigger allergies and asthma. The D9 is easy to set up and use. With the MyNeato App you can create zones to target problematic areas, such crumbs under tables or no-go zones to limit the area that the robot can cover, like narrow halls.

The iLife V3s Pro robot vacuum is among the most effective vacuums for pet hair on hard flooring. It also comes with mopping mode, and it can maneuver through stairs and other obstacles. Its slim design allows it to be placed under furniture and reach dirt and pet hair that are hidden in difficult to access places. The auto-charging feature of the device saves time by returning to its dock when the battery is depleted. It can be controlled with an app or by using the remote control.

iLife V3s Pro has many of the same features as the more expensive models, but is priced less than half. It can clean low-pile flooring, stone and a variety of hardwood and tile surfaces. It can be programmed to clean on a regular basis, and will continue doing this even if you're away from home. Smart sensors will stop it from falling or scratching furniture legs. Its pearl white finish is sleek and blends well with many styles of decor. It's low enough to easily maneuver under beds and sofas.

The motor it uses may not have the same power of more expensive models, but it is quick to get rid of pet hairs and other particles from hard surfaces. The V3s Pro is also capable of cleaning bathrooms, kitchens and other rooms on an everyday on a regular basis.

The V3s Pro does not have a rotating brush but it has a 3-inch opening that allows debris to be sucked into the dustbin. Three-spoke brushes are placed on the opposite side of the opening to loosen up particles and crumbs before they are whisked away.

The iLife V3s Pro's cleaning efficiency is comparable to that of the Roomba 980 of the iRobot and Eufy RoboVac 11. The results of its lab tests were average when compared with other robot vacuums with similar specifications. It completed a single run of tests in 1 hour, 31 minutes and 1 second, which is slightly slower than the iRobot Roomba and the Shark Ion R85. It did an excellent job of removing pet hair and other debris off bare floors, but struggled with thick, high-pile carpeting and rug.

4. Deebot X2 Omni

While the X2 Omni isn't the newest robot vacuum and mop from Ecovacs but it's one of the best rated robot vacuum for pet hair models available for cleaning pet hair. It can clean floors and carpets. It uses rotating washing pads that are soaked in hot 130-degree water to help it get rid of pet hair and dirt. This is an exclusive feature that other robots lack and makes the Deebot stand out from the competition.

This robot is also very adept at avoiding obstacles. When it was put to the test, it easily avoided furniture legs, pet toys, and even poop that was placed in its path. The X2 Omni's built-in camera monitors its obstacles and lets you enjoy hands-free enjoyment.

Despite being a costlier robot vacuum than the iRobot Combo j7+, it has received rave reviews from owners who are thrilled with how easy it is to use and how well it functions. The only issue with the X2 is that it requires an internet connection in order to work, which can be a problem for some households.

The X2 Omni is very easy to install. It comes with a side brush pre-installed and mopping pads making it a plug-and-play machine. It's also among the quietest robot vacuums we have tested, operating at a low noise level when in use.

Another key feature to the X2 Omni is its all-in-one OMNI Station. This unique docking system automatically removes and stores dust, allergens and other debris for more than 60 days. It also cleans the mop and refills its water reservoir to ensure it is ready for the next cleaning job. This ensures that the mop is always a fresh and clean surface to work on, preventing the growth of bacteria.

In addition it also comes with a X2 Omni also features a redesigned YIKO 2.0 voice control, which lets you give commands to the robot like, "move forward and clean there" or advanced schedules. It also has a 960p camera that can be activated through the app at any point to monitor home.
